LOS ANGELES: A controversial refereeing decision spared Brazil’s blushes at the Copa America Centenario on Saturday (Sunday in Manila) as the five-time world champions opened their campaign with a goalless draw against Ecuador.

Ecuador looked to have taken a sensational lead at the Pasadena Rose Bowl midway through the second half when Brazil goalkeeper Alisson fumbled a cross from Miller Bolanos into his own net as he stooped to gather at the near post.
